I am taking a cruise and getting married when the ship docks in St. Thomas. there are about 20 people coming. I want to send thank you gift bags before the cruise. I don't want to have to worry about bringing them with me. I would like to create a wedding logo and put it on some of the things in the bag. One of the things I thought of including was sunscreen. I was thinking of having stickers made of the logo I create and having that as the label on the sunscreen. Does anyone have any ideas about where I could get sunscreen without the labels already on?

 

I guess my other option is to just peel the label off that comes on the bottle.

gosh, i dont know any bottles that have labels that peel off - most sunscreens have the company logo printed directly on the bottle. what if you got the single use packets of sunscreen and put your stickers over the brand name?

I actually thought about the same thing, but I think what I might do is buy a super huge bottle at Costco (not sure if you have costco in the US, but any other wholesale store) and then buy mini bottles from the dollar store and fill those and put a label on them cheesy.gif I'd drive myself bananas peeling off all those labels and then covering them in goo-gone lol

You could also maybe make a tag and tie it around the neck of the bottle instead of sticking a label on. Or even put the bottles in another type of bag?? I think most (not 100% sure) bottles have the printing done directly on them versus on a label you can peel off.
